The video discusses two main types of scientific mindsets: those who focus on specific questions and those who seek new discoveries across various fields. The speaker identifies as an 'intellectual predator,' always searching for exciting puzzles without being confined to a single discipline. Despite societal and financial pressures to specialize, the speaker chose to embrace a broad approach to science, valuing discovery and innovation over narrow focus.
